There’s folk wisdom in just about every culture that teaches about renewable energy — things like “make hay while the sun ...
Scientists in China have simulated a system that combines liquid-based direct air capture with diabatic compressed air energy storage, for the benefit of both processes. Exploring its economic ...
An Italian company has developed a system that can store energy from wind, solar and grid electricity by compressing and using CO2 without any emissions. The system draws CO2 from an inflatable 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results